Possible causes of crash for Oblivion

- Conflict between modsSolution: Disable mods one at a time until your game doesn't crash anymore (or crashes less). Do not save over your current game while testing - create new test saves.- Bad load order between modsSolution: Study Readme files... Read more

Issue with Shady Sam

I recently ran into a glitch with Shady Sam (shady vendor hiding next to the Imperial City barns). I narrowed it down to 'MMM - resized races'. With that plugin, Sam attacks me. He is friendly without it. However, I looked in OBMM - there were no... Read more

Can mods mess up my computer ?

They can mess up your saved game or your Oblivion install as a whole if you are not careful and just install lots of mods to try at once. There is no way they can mess up your computer though (unless you download the mod from an unsafe source and... Read more
